Abstract
An overview of the various methods of analysis, in environmental studies, which utilize gas chromatography (GC), liquid chromatography (HPLC), and ion chromatography(IC) is presented. In many cases the samples must be prepared for final measurement by employing other analytical techniques; eg., extrac-tion(liquid-liquid, both micro and macro scale; solid-phase(SPE); supercritical fluid(SFE); headspace equili-bration(HSGE); etc.). Details of the various methods will not be given but descriptive explanations and pertinent references will be furnished. Theoretical aspects of the various techniques will be referenced adequately for those not familiar with the methodologies. Since most of these methods are validated by the United States Environmental Protection Agency (USEPA) addresses where the methods may be obtained will also be given.Keywords
